osboure tip tanls on my pa-30
does anyone konw if the electircally actuated tip tank valve, that allows tip tank fuel to use the aux fuel system downstream of the aux tank via the aux selection on the FSV, is a soliniod activated/spring loaded open (to aux tank) type valve ? Can it be left permanently open without over heating ? I would like to operate with 10 gals in the tips and 20 in the mains to increase my useful load and have the equilivent of 60 gals of fuel availiable(ie full mains). I would like to keep the tip tank line to the aux fuel selecvter valve full of fuel so as not to suck air from the aux fuel system during the transition from selecting main to aux (tip tank).

Re: osboure tip tanls on my pa-30
That is really not a concern as the solenoid valve is in the cabin, mounted on the front of the spar. There is at least five feet of line to the aux tank. Further, there is a half cup of fuel in the selector bowl which can act as a very small reservior. I have never had a problem with the engine hiccuping on change, other than when I have run the tips dry and there is still air in that line.

Re: osboure tip tanls on my pa-30
Bernie, indirect answer to your question, the solenoid valves fail open to the aux tanks. It takes a working solenoid, (power and ground) to get the tip fuel out.
